Output 8ed89ae6a8e3e96f8fa924bafcb2492c99c421b9b9a32091e21201348fe1415b:35

value
17041
script pubkey
OP_0 OP_PUSHBYTES_32 3d593a2327f2cd8a3d6d1c81d610b4719855b94b184cedb25764bc3d775df5d8
address
bc1q84vn5ge87txc50tdrjqavy95wxv9tw2trpxwmvjhvj7r6a6a7hvqy4l0mz
transaction
8ed89ae6a8e3e96f8fa924bafcb2492c99c421b9b9a32091e21201348fe1415b